Thank You KC's Mission for the Back-to-School Carnival!, August 20, 2009
On August 20th KC's Mission hosted a Back-to-School carnival for the children at Costa Mesa Motor Inn. Over 100 kids attended and had a terrific time!
The carnival was filled with laughter from people of all ages. KC's Mission provided a bounce house, fishing games, bean bag and ring tosses, darts, art projects, and even received 112 donated cakes for the cake walk! Dressed as princesses, clowns, pirates, cowboys and cowgirls, Indians, and bakers, the KC's Mission team provided hours of entertainment for our families.
Kids ran around the motel with painted faces and pirate tattoos, playing with balloon animals and enjoying the festivities . The fun didn't stop with the games! There was a delicious barbecue, and the air was filled with the aroma of cotton candy and popcorn.
At the heart of the festivities was the back-to-school theme. KC's Mission provided enough school supplies for all of the children in the Illumination Foundation for the entire upcoming school year.
KC's Mission provided a once-in-a-lifetime event for the IF families and for everyone staying at the Costa Mesa Motor Inn. Their thoughtfulness and creativity was thrilling for all attendees, and we are very grateful for their generosity . IF is thrilled about plans for the carnival next year!
